Continuing education is a matter of vital interest in universities after opting for a professional academic degree, the development, learning and monitoring characteristics of professionals is the greatest demand at the labor level for entities, because they allow a good performance at a strategic level in terms of educational quality and competitive practice; Its main objective was to achieve an effective system for the promotion of the continuing education of graduates through the use of digital educational resources; therefore, the implementation of an electronic learning platform (E-Learning) was chosen for the improvement, teaching and scope of the continuing education of professionals; based on a type of descriptive and applied research with a qualitative approach. The virtual platform was developed with the methodology of (Métrica ll) because it has a structure of procedures designed for the development of software in education; achieving the formulation of the advancement, efficiency and continuous training of the graduate by administering digital learning contents.
